Ich muss bestimmte Dinge in einer Dosbox ausführen, und erhalte dort die Meldung das ich angeblich keine Adminrechte hab.
Pack ich das ganze in ein cmd-skript und führe dieses mittels cmd /c unter WinBatch /RunElevated aus, funktioniert es.
Wäre es möglich, den Parameter 'RunElevated' auch für alle anderen Sektionen, die Programaufrufe auf dem System durchführen (Dos*, Shell*, Exec*), zu integrieren?
RunElevated für DosBatch bzw. DosInAnIcon
Re: RunElevated für DosBatch bzw. DosInAnIcon
*bump*
wie sieht es hiermit aus?
bin ich echt der einzige der das sinnvoll findet
wie sieht es hiermit aus?
bin ich echt der einzige der das sinnvoll findet
- n.wenselowski
- Ex-uib-Team
- Beiträge: 3194
- Registriert: 04 Apr 2013, 12:15
Re: RunElevated für DosBatch bzw. DosInAnIcon
Hi,
sieht so aus?!
Du hast ja immerhin einen Workaround, auch wenn ich verstehen kann, dass man auf sowas lieber verzichten will.
Ich kenne die Implementierungsdetail der anderen Sektionen nicht, kann mir aber relativ gut vorstellen, dass es nicht ganz so einfach ist und vermutlich auch nicht platformübergreifend funktioniert.
Wenn mehr Nachfrage hiernach ist, können wir uns das durchaus nochmal anschauen!
Viele Grüße
Niko
sieht so aus?!
Du hast ja immerhin einen Workaround, auch wenn ich verstehen kann, dass man auf sowas lieber verzichten will.
Ich kenne die Implementierungsdetail der anderen Sektionen nicht, kann mir aber relativ gut vorstellen, dass es nicht ganz so einfach ist und vermutlich auch nicht platformübergreifend funktioniert.
Wenn mehr Nachfrage hiernach ist, können wir uns das durchaus nochmal anschauen!
Viele Grüße
Niko
Code: Alles auswählen
import OPSI
- SisterOfMercy
- Beiträge: 1528
- Registriert: 22 Jun 2012, 19:18
Re: RunElevated für DosBatch bzw. DosInAnIcon
You could also use RunFromToken:
http://reboot.pro/files/file/237-runass ... fromtoken/
This way the commands can still be in the opsi script file, without using an external file.
http://reboot.pro/files/file/237-runass ... fromtoken/
This way the commands can still be in the opsi script file, without using an external file.
Bitte schreiben Sie Deutsch, when I'm responding in the German-speaking part of the forum!
Re: RunElevated für DosBatch bzw. DosInAnIcon
Ich habe das Feature implementiert und als Pull-Request an die opsi-script-repository gestellt: https://github.com/opsi-org/lazarus/pull/5
Die neuen Features sind zusätzlich für ExecWith verfügbar und WinBatch bekommt auch noch Output-Ausgabe. Die Unterstützung von anderen Plattformen ist davon auch nicht betroffen.
Liebe Grüße,
Lukas
Die neuen Features sind zusätzlich für ExecWith verfügbar und WinBatch bekommt auch noch Output-Ausgabe. Die Unterstützung von anderen Plattformen ist davon auch nicht betroffen.
Liebe Grüße,
Lukas
Re: RunElevated für DosBatch bzw. DosInAnIcon
jetzt erst gesehen
viel zu gut!
also ausgabe auch wie in dosbatch?WinBatch bekommt auch noch Output-Ausgabe
viel zu gut!